Author Biography:

Dave Goetz is president of CZ Strategy (czstrategy.com), a strategic marketing agency in the Chicago area. He is the author of "Death by Suburb: How to Keep the Suburbs from Killing Your Soul" (HarperOne) and "Native Tongue: Translating Your Message into the Language of Prospects" (Big Snowy Media). Steve Mathewson is pastor of CrossLife Evangelical Free Church in Libertyville, IL. He is the author of "The Art of Preaching Old Testament Narrative" (Baker) and "Risen: 50 Reasons Why the Resurrection Changed Everything" (Baker).
